Перейти к публикации
View in the app

A better way to browse. Learn more.

Дизайн и модификация Invision Community

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.
Опубликовано:

В силу отсутствия ветки по обсуждению 4ой ветки форума и других компонентов, решил пока создать тему здесь. В общем, пытался я посмотреть, что разработчики нашкодили еще в пререлизной версии. Обновиться так и не получилось, по целому ряду причин ошибок, полученных в рамках данной попытки. Второй раз, более глобально я решил смотреть уже на бете 1. Основные проблемы, которые мне попались в пререлизе были поправлены, кроме одной. У меня упорно процесс проверки таблиц (не обновления, а проверки!) затыкался на таблице search_keywords. В общем, перед обновлением пришлось ее чистить. После этого, обновление прошло успешно. Крутил я локальную копию, на последней версии Open Server'a. Версии PHP 5.4, MySQL 5.6 (разработчики, кстати, настаивают именно на 5.6 версии). Процесс обновления суммарно занял около 4 часов (база 1,3 Гб, после обновления скукожилась до 1.1 Гб).

После обновления поизучал админку, публичную часть форума и других компонентов. Интерфейсные решения в публичной части в чем-то лучше, в чем-то хуже чем в 3.3, но это субъективно. А вот админская часть введет в ступор неподготовленного к обновлению человека (ну надеюсь таких не очень много). По сравнению с 2.х серией и 3.х тут полностью переосмыслен подход к этой части форума, что пугает. Многие привычные инструменты просто исчезли. Пример изменений - http://zend.ipsdevserver.com/ips4/forums/topic/4216-missing-acp-setting/#comment-24401.

В общем, пока впечатления очень неоднозначные. Система хуков канула в Лету, теперь имеет место быть система плагинов, которая ни разу не совместима с хуками. То есть, на текущий момент, все чем можно было пользоваться на третей ветке неактуально для 4ой (в принципе так было всегда при мажорных апдейтах, но в рамках третей версии все таки придерживались одного концепта - система хуков). Так что ждем и надеемся, что авторы популярных хуков и модулей смогут адаптировать их 4ую ветку.

Рекомендованные сообщения

Опубликовано:

Всем спасибо, особенно ТС. Вчера потестил IPS4. Пытался более объективно подойти к вопросу, но все-равно напрашивается одно - геморрой. Новых возможностей (можно сказать) нет. АЦ вообще просто неадекватный. Остаюсь на 3.х.

Опубликовано:
  • Автор

Кстати, там вышли уже бета 3 и 4. У меня пока руки не доходят посмотреть лучше стало или нет, работы много. Но прирост производительности у самих IPS ощущается, на форуме.

 

ps Кстати, подписанный контент восстановился и сплюсовался с тем, что я после обновления у них на оф. форуме добавлял.

  • 2 недели спустя...
Опубликовано:

Да, 4-ка как-то заметно шустрее стала, относительно 3-ек.

Опубликовано:
  • Автор

У меня 4ка без всех хуков (так как их пока вообще никаких нет, по большому счету) работает медленнее, чем 3ка с кучей модулей и хуков...

  • 2 недели спустя...
Опубликовано:

У меня 4ка без всех хуков (так как их пока вообще никаких нет, по большому счету) работает медленнее, чем 3ка с кучей модулей и хуков...

А попробуйте на требуемое железо + версию MySQL поставить, ощущается разница?

Опубликовано:

Имхо, четверка будет тяжелее. Вы думаете что быстродействие зависит от версии mysql? Роль играет sql запросы, в каком количестве они выполняются и насколько они оптимизированы.

  • 4 недели спустя...
Опубликовано:

Кто видел IP.Content, а для 4 версии называется Pages, очень хочется посмотреть, что он из себя представляет.

Опубликовано:
Кто видел IP.Content, а для 4 версии называется Pages, очень хочется посмотреть, что он из себя представляет.
На оф. форуме можно поискать в баг-трекере.

Пример

Опубликовано:

Не плохо сделано если честно, только вот не понятно, удалось ли им решить вопрос с тем ужасным префиксом отделяющим базы данных в Контенте.

  • 1 месяц спустя...
Опубликовано:

Не юзал, но поверхностно вижу, что ничего принципиально нового там нет. Единственное что взялись опять за редизайн в модерн стиле - без лишних элементов.

Опубликовано:

По IPS 4:

 

  1. Новый концепт дизайна
  2. Адски перестроен АЦ
  3. Новый подход к строению папок и файлов движка
  4. Вместо хуков плагины
  5. Куча новых дыр, однозначно
  6. Должно быть увеличена производительность, но спорно
  7. Новых возможностей не обнаружено

 

Вопрос, может быть я смотрю с точки зрения не шибко опытного пользователя, но, может быть мне подскажут старшие товарищи, что принципиально нового в IPS 4 в сравнении с IPB 3.4.7?

Опубликовано:

Не юзал, но поверхностно вижу, что ничего принципиально нового там нет.

Насчет внешности не знаю, но по коду там принципиально новый фреймворк - написанный с нуля, также как тройка была по отношению к двойке. Можно сказать что четверка новый движок.

 

Куча новых дыр, однозначно

Ну это само собой, как и в любом сыром продукте. Или вы думаете что в начальных версиях линеек 2, 3 не было дыр?.. Хотя двойка это по сути продолжение 1x только с более продвинутым ООП.

 

Должно быть увеличена производительность, но спорно

Не слышал о таком заявление. Я бы даже на оборот поставил на то, что у четверки требования выше. Как минимум нужен PHP 5.3, а рекомендуется 5.4 - 5.5.

Опубликовано:

-Без дырок, как было Выше сказано выше не обойтись, но мне очень понравился адаптивный дизайн, как в WP.

-Быстрая настройка блоков прямо с главной страницы для их дальнейшего расположения, можно разместить один и тот-же блок в подвале или в sidebar (не стоит заморачиваться входом в ац и тд).

-Плагины, мне лично понравились, чтоб были в одной куче.

-Конвертировал тестовый форум в 4 рс2, довольно быстро и приятно. Но, как быть с крупными форумами, и дополнениями вопрос ....

-Понравилось, что обновиться затруднительно без действующей лицензии, но и пиратов это не остановило).

 

-Не понравился редактор, хоть он функционален, но на вид не внушает доверия.

-Не понравился профиль пользователя, все запутано, но если разобраться все будет ок (дело привычки).

-Многие выставляют сравнение кодировки utf8_general_ci, но при обновлениии с 3.4.х до 4.х половина базы автоматически становиться в utf8_unicod_ci (Почему???? если сравнение другое).

 

Вспоминаю, как хаели 3.0.х, но большинство перелезло на него, новый этап так сказать.

Опубликовано:

Вот я и думаю, если в IPS4 такой замудренный профиль, то как будут реагировать юзвери... Почему нельзя было сделать новый код, но удобочитаемым и понятным для юзверей... поэтому, лично мое мнение очень неэргономично и уныло. Админка-то ладно, я бы с ней за пару часов разобрался, а вот пользовательская часть конечно подкачала...

Изменено пользователем Одмин

Опубликовано:

Некоторые вещи дело привычки, просто нужно почаще пользоваться и дать время адаптироваться. В тройке вначале тоже было не все гладко и привычно.

Создайте аккаунт или войдите в него для комментирования

Сейчас на странице 0

  • Нет пользователей, просматривающих эту страницу.

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.